Merchant Shipping (Salvage and Wreck) Act, 1993
|
|
Preservation of human life.
|
29.—(1) No remuneration shall be due to a salvor from shipwrecked persons whose lives are saved by the salvor.
|
|
| |
(2) A salvor of human life, who has taken part in the services rendered on the occasion of the incident giving rise to salvage, shall be entitled to a fair share of the payment awarded to the salvor for salving the vessel or other property or preventing or minimizing damage to the environment.
|
|
| |
(3) Salvage in respect of the preservation of human life when payable by the owners of the vessel shall be payable in priority to all other claims for salvage.
